  7. Medium risk6/4/2025

    General Health and Safety (3270.21)

    During the on-site inspection, the staff members confirmed noncompliance involving a staff member feeding an infant the wrong bottle which contained breastmilk meant for another infant in the room. Requirement: Conditions at the facility may not pose a threat to the health or safety of the children. Correction: Staff members in the infant room have implement a colored code system for identifying children's bottles, along with having each child's name on their bottles. Each infant will be assigned a color used only for them which will be placed on all their bottles and belongings. Also, bottles containing breastmilk will have an additional label with the letters BM in bold to alert staff of the contents. The two bottle warmers in the infant room have been labeled to specify use of breast milk and formula to aide staff members with not giving bottles with breastmilk in it to the wrong child. The staff member responsible received disciplinary actions and will be required to take the Infant-Toddler Care: Quality Supervision training as well as the Supporting Mothers in Breastfeeding Training Inspection: Self-Reported Non Compliance. Source: PA DHS COMPASS provider search (compass.dhs.pa.gov).

    Corrected 6/25/2025
